exorcize

Other forms: exorcized; exorcizing

Definitions of exorcize
  1. verb
    expel through adjuration or prayers
    synonyms: exorcise
    see moresee less
    type of:
    boot out, chuck out, eject, exclude, turf out, turn out
    put out or expel from a place
